IT Business Analyst

UBISOFT Romania

28-01-2011 | EXPIRA LA 03-02-2011

Job expirat

RESPONSABILITATI

Under the supervision of Project & Account Manager, the business analyst transforms business needs into solutions,
whether these solutions are based on process recommendations, as-is/to-be analysis, system configurations or custom developments. The business analyst has a deep knowledge of the systems used by clients and users and good understanding of how these systems interact with each other and with the other systems within Ubisoft's ecosystem. The business analyst is also aware of the client's context and real-life objectives. Once a solution is identified and approved, the analyst will be in charge of following the implementation and ensuring that the initially expressed requirements are addressed as expected. On small projects, the analyst acts as project manager and identifies and coordinates the various tasks to be achieved to bring project to an end.
Responsibilities:
- Act as a trusted adviser to client organizations and support their training, reporting and general usage needs
- Act as a liaison between the business side of the enterprise and the various IT teams
- Understand and analyze internal clients needs and issues
- Participate in the business process analysis and propose process improvements
- Participate in evaluating and benchmarking solutions whether internally or externally built
- Understand Ubisoft's IT ecosystem for improved and complete impact analysis purposes
- Assist project team in defining project scope
- Design and propose appropriate solutions with the support of the Project & Account Manager and Development teams
- Participate in the design and execution of test scenarios and test scripts and accompany users and clients during certification phases
- Deliver training and documentation on solutions
- Ensure knowledge transfer to support teams during or at the end of project
- Assist the support teams when needed in order to aid users in troubleshooting and daily issues
- Collaborate with any IT team member as needed
- Report to Project & Account Manager in charge of assignments and responsible for product quality and project portfolio coordination
- As project team member, execute assigned tasks and communicate status to project manager showing progress against outstanding milestones, status, resource requirements, issues, risks and dependencies
- As project owner manage scope, time, cost and quality. Escalate issues in a timely manner and facilitate organizational change


CERINTE

Must have at least 2 years of relevant job experience in a similar position
- Excellent written and oral communications-interpersonal skills
- Must be very organized and capable of tracking, managing, and resolving many issues simultaneously
- Documentation skills
- Proficient with Microsoft Office applications including Visio
- Experience with end user training
- French knowledge is a plus
- Proven ability to work with all members of a project team, including business, technical, and management
- Ability to function effectively in a fast paced environment and manage multiple concurrent projects
- Ability to troubleshoot and diagnose using SQL, Excel or other data analysis tools
- Experience working across organizational boundaries on a local and global basis
- Occasional abroad travel needed


BENEFICII OFERITE

• Professional and international working environment
• Motivating salary
• Performance bonuses
• Meal tickets
• Medical services
• Relaxation and fitness area


DESCRIEREA FIRMEI

Ubisoft is one of the leading publishers of game software worldwide.
The industry definition of publisher includes three core activities: development (i.e. the creation of game software), publishing (i.e. the acquisition of rights to games and of external licenses as well as product marketing) and distribution (i.e. the physical delivery of the final product to all types of retailers).
Since it was founded in 1986, Ubisoft has gradually and successfully integrated these three core activities. The company now has development teams of exceptional quality, acknowledged expertise in marketing and global distribution channels, with offices in 22 different countries.
Around 2.000 employees all work toward a common goal: the creation of high-quality games for a growing and increasingly demanding audience of gamers.